BJP’s jingoism leaves border dwellers in distress: NC

Excelsior Correspondent
PARGWAL LoC, June 4: Attributing prevailing distress on the borders to lack of policy of the BJP led Government at the Centre, National Conference Provincial President Devender Singh Rana today said jingoism won’t insulate people from shelling and firing from across the border.
“There is a continued blood trail from Poonch to Kathua on Line of Control and International Border with residents of the forward areas and soldiers falling like mute ducks”,  Rana said while interacting with the shelling hit people at Pargwal in the Akhnoor Sector this afternoon.

Surjeet Singh Slathia also extended his solidarity with the affected people and said the Government cannot stand as a fence watcher to their miseries. He said the insensitivity and callousness being demonstrated by the Coalition Government has assumed alarming proportions with nobody showing any sense of accountability.
The Provincial President expressed concern over spurt in shelling and said the entire border population has been left vulnerable to heavy mortar shells. An unprecedented sense of insecurity is prevalent in the forward villages, with people running helter-skelter for their lives, he said, adding that all activities have come to standstill. He said the shelling has exposed security preparedness to meet the challenge due to lack of political will. The political dispensation, both at the Centre and in the State, is indulging in rhetoric as no effort has been made to douse the flames, he added.
He said that the entire border stretch is presenting a ghost-like situation with BJP stalwarts thumping their backs in the delusion of doing something great and heroic. “The BJP leadership seems to be disconnected with ground realities”, he said and expressed surprise over the neglect of the PDP-BJP dispensation towards suffering people.
Rana also asked the Government to spell out the exigency plan drawn for meeting unprecedented border situation, especially in respect of lodging, boarding, medicare, rations etc to the displaced people. He said the current heat spell has added to their miseries and it is distressing to see the border dwellers, including women and children, taking refuge in public places without any facility.
“Though this is not the occasion for blame-game yet the BJP must do some introspection and soul searching over the passé the nation is in”, he said and assured that entire National Conference cadre stands behind the unfortunate people at this hour of crisis.
